Check Digit Verification of cas no

The CAS Registry Mumber 39156-54-2 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 3,9,1,5 and 6 respectively; the second part has 2 digits, 5 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 39156-54:
(7*3)+(6*9)+(5*1)+(4*5)+(3*6)+(2*5)+(1*4)=132
132 % 10 = 2
So 39156-54-2 is a valid CAS Registry Number.

39156-54-2Relevant articles and documents

Un nouveau mode de cyclisation de ceto-ylures: synthese de -furannones-3 fonctionelles

Babin, Pierre,Dunogues, Jacques,Duboudin, Francoise,Petraud, Michel

, p. 125 - 128 (2007/10/02)

Condensation of Ph3P=CH-COOEt on esters of the lactic acid chloride ClCOCH(Me)COOR' leads, according to a new cyclization process, to functional 3-furanones which undergo slow oxidation in the presence of air, giving the corresponding hydroxyfuranones.One of the latter has been chosen as a model for a complete 13C NMR study.
